#3e2dbf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3e2dbf is composed of 24.3% red, 17.6%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.5% cyan, 76.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 247 degrees, a saturation of 61.9% and a lightness of 46.3%. #3e2dbf color hex could be obtained by blending #7c5aff with #00007f.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#3e2dbf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f1f0f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#3e2dbf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#767676 is the less saturated color, while #2209e3 is the most saturated one.
